Abstract

This invention describes a kind of creation of label and management systems, the system uses the three-tier architecture being successively made of model label layer, service label layer and combination tag layer, and the system includes: by model management module, tag control module, label quality control module, the management module of comprehensive management module and combination tag module composition;And label scheduler module, tag generation module and tag queries module.With the above mentioned technical proposal, the present invention obtains by using three-tier architecture and several modules and saves label creation time, raising label creation efficiency, increase tag combination mode, increase and hand over simultaneously difference set function, the beneficial effects such as quantity of extension creation combination tag in the case where basic label quantity is constant.

Background technique
With internet and the high speed development of related industry, information technology of today already enters big data era. Big data (big data), refers to the number that can not be captured, managed and be handled with conventional software tool within certain time It is magnanimity, the height for needing new tupe that could have stronger decision edge, see clearly discovery power and process optimization ability according to set Growth rate and diversified information assets.
Meanwhile as the high speed of the business scale of enterprise is expanded, the growth of data is also in exponential expansion, so that business number According to, behavioral data, statistical data, industry data, cooperation data, the crawl increments such as data it is rapid.Data quickly move towards PB from TB. Since the data gold content such as these true user property, Assets, Financial Informations is especially high, so how to use big data The valuable business information of technology mining, along with the discussion of big data application, innovation, the user based on user tag system is drawn As system is come into being.
Currently, such as friendly alliance of the common scheme of industry, talkingdata are more concerned about customer analysis, tag control is stressed to feel It is not strong, function serious loss;And external Countly and domestic Cobub are then to call API when sending log with the side APP Mode increases label by external channel, then label is included in statistical system, lays particular emphasis on label data collection, but can not relate to And the control of tag control, label quality, tag combination use.Meanwhile industry other technologies scheme excessively pays close attention to operation expanding amount, To tag control not architectonical, an often demand a pile label, label creates inefficiency, and goes in for grandiose projects, to a The quality monitoring of distinguishing label is not complete.
In addition, the tag library establishing label of industry initiates demand by business side, product provides the demand page, application service layer It is developed together by front end and server-side, there are accumulation layers for intermediate result, then are determined by service layer and data warehouse by protocol layer Increase field, can be used after exploitation is online.Label iteration accumulates use in a manner of frequent short steps, so as to cause following serious Defect:
1. intermediate storage layer also needs to store since establishing label needs front end, business research and development, data research and development co-development Once, so label is caused to create inefficiency;
2. the wide table of database only supports limited intersection to inquire, the complex combinations situation such as union, difference set is not supported.Wherein, Wide table is literally exactly the more database table of field, typically refers to the relevant index of business-subject, dimension, category Property a database table being associated together, the data preparation before being widely used in data mining model training passes through related Field is placed in same table, can greatly improve efficiency when iterating to calculate in data mining model training process.
Summary of the invention
To solve the above-mentioned problems, the present invention provides a kind of creation of label and management system, which is used ElasticSearch is as wide table core.ElasticSearch is the search server based on Lucene, it is provided One distributed multi-user full-text search engine based on RESTful web interface.ElasticSearch is developed with Java , and as the open source code publication under Apache license terms, it is Enterprise search engine currently popular.This is designed for In cloud computing, search, stable, reliable, quick, easy to install and use and other effects in real time can be reached.To pass through utilization The index of ElasticSearch stores, and avoids relevant database expansion limitation and query performance problem.Simultaneously as adopting Use ElasticSearch as wide table core, the present invention have following function and the utility model has the advantages that
(1) inquiry update is carried out using ElasticSearch, to realize branch on the basis of having higher performance Hold the beneficial effect of complicated calculations;
(2) service label can be generated in the way of configuring ElasticSearch script by direct, to save label wound It builds the time, and then has the beneficial effect for improving label creation efficiency;
It (3), can using logical expressions such as must, should, must_not of bool filter of ElasticSearch To develop the logic functions such as intersection, union, difference set between multiple labels, and further expand combination tag function.
In addition, the present invention creatively proposes to be divided into label by model label layer, service label layer, combination tag layer group At 3 layer architectures, the external movement for obtaining basic data is only controlled in model label layer.And by way of configuring HQL Model label is created, is substituted and needs front end, business research and development, data research and development co-development, intermediate storage layer in the prior art also It needs to store primary mode, greatly improves label creation efficiency.By taking certain APP as an example, original scheme establishing label Efficiency was 3 day for human beings, and this programme only needs configuration, without exploitation, an establishing label of people one day up to 30, improved efficiency 90 Times.

Specific embodiment
With reference to the accompanying drawings and examples, further description of the specific embodiments of the present invention.Following embodiment is only For clearly illustrating technical solution of the present invention, and not intended to limit the protection scope of the present invention.
As shown in Figure 1, this invention describes a kind of label creation and management system, the system use by model label layer, The three-tier architecture that service label layer and combination tag layer are successively constituted, and include:
1. management module
This module provides the configurations of visual label, including bookmark name, label classification, label default value, tag class Type, tag update time, label generate sql rule etc..At the same time it can also the control of real time inspection label quality, mark can be managed Label task simultaneously generates task (job), provides to change the additions and deletions of label and task and look into, and provides and creates combination tag in a manner of dilatory drag Function, and provide creation combination tag default preview function.
Preferably, the management module in the present embodiment includes model management module, tag control module, label matter Measure control module, comprehensive management module and combination tag module.Wherein:
1.1 model management module
The data of data warehouse (hive, impala) according to different traffic uses, are extracted some keywords by the module Then a series of labels of multiple model extractions are formed the model of user's dimension by a series of basic data labels of Duan Zuowei Wide table.
Model is exactly a series of inquiry sql for labels that a special scenes need, and all models are required comprising using Family ID (uid) field.All model needs are aggregated into a unified wide table.It establishes model and needs typing model name, be used to As the unique name of label, do not allow to repeat.Typing model title, model description, data source (impala, hive), mould Type attribute (attribute-name ^ type ^ default value | attribute-name ^ type ^ default value), attribute verification rule, and execute sql script.
After model foundation, Knowledge Verification Model title is needed not repeat, table statement is built in generation, judges that client is according to table statement is built No is unique major key, if it is, allowing to be added in unified wide table, selection generates job function, can be generated in timed task wide The data of this model are added in wide table when table, as basic model label.
1.2 tag control module
The difference of tag control module and model management module is: the basic data label of model management module, only negative Duty inquires specific data value from data warehouse, and tag control module is then that really visitor is generated according to basic data label Family label.Tag control module mainly has following two purpose:
(1) tag attributes for enriching basic data, increase tag control relevant information.Including label creation, delete, volume Volume, enable, label quality monitoring etc..
(2) increase the logical process of primary simple business demand.According to business demand, need to do data value logic Processing, generates new service label.
1.3 label quality control modules
The module is shown the more new state of client's label by patterned mode, Data Date, renewal time, is related to Data volume and " amount of null value or exceptional value " can know whether label can be used by the verification of these dimensions, the mark of oneself Whether label are newest label.
1.4 comprehensive management module
The module mainly needs to manage labeling user information, and clearly shows belonging to outgoing label in the form of a tree Classification and relationship, it is user-friendly.
1.5 combination tag modules
The module generates combination tag by intersecting and merging to multiple labels, difference set function, ever-changing to adapt to Business demand.For example, usually needing that the label of original objective group is combined or is taken according to the requirement of business in actual use House, generates new combination tag by further Machining Analysis again later.
2. label scheduler module
As shown in figure 3, the module is responsible for screening in external data source, parsing satisfactory data, and All job classification settings are set as using quartz framework to update daily primary and fix 2 time points daily and update 2 times. Plan target reads the configuration of all label job, judges whether bookmark name repeats respectively, tag types, the verification of model label Whether table, model label script are correct.Judge whether service label codomain range, label default value are consistent, whether expression formula closes Rule.Judge whether combination tag title correct, filter condition whether standard, whether output field includes user_id, if It stops using.It verifies the job passed through and obtains all configurations, by the hql of model label, the expression formula of service label, combination tag Filter condition splicing bookmark name be converted into ES (ElasticSearch) language, uniformly pass to tag generation module, marking After signing the new wide table of generation module generation, the wide table of calling is replaced with to newly-generated wide table, new data update is completed and uses.
3. tag generation module
As shown in figure 4, the module all uses the storage of ElasticSearch data to generate wide table, by hql it is unified from Data are extracted in hive, generate the model label of first layer;The model label of generation can generate service label by processing;Again Combination tag is generated by the intersecting and merging of ElasticSearch, difference set function.Model label, service label, combination tag are unified Business is supplied to as a wide table to use.
The module performs the following operations:
(1) label job is read, the bookmark name for needing to generate is obtained;
(2) according to job configuration and user's dimension, the wide table of core-label of system is created;
(3) library bottom HIVE is inquired, the first layer model label is obtained, wide table is updated and corresponds to default value;
(4) service label data are updated according to sql is inquired in job information by the first layer model label data;
(5) by one or two layers of label, sql is inquired according in job information, intersecting and merging, difference set in conjunction with ElasticSearch Function updates combination tag data.
4. tag queries module
The module is used for the real-time query of label, mainly connects including available label interface, user tag interface, label data Mouth and tag state interface, to facilitate business department's system, understand user situation in real time.Tag queries module real-time query Query result according to user_id inquiry tag value, and is cached to redis, to improve performance by ElasticSearch.Label is looked into Asking the above-mentioned interface that module provides mainly has following function:
(1) corresponding label data are searched according to tag title or title;
(2) the specified tag attribute values of specific user are obtained;
(3) corresponding label is searched according to tag title or title and generates data;
(4) combination tag data mode is obtained.
By using above-mentioned technical proposal, the present invention have compared with the existing technology following advantages and the utility model has the advantages that
(1) visual mode establishing label (model label, service label and combination tag) can be passed through;
(2) can efficient establishing label, abandon the traditional scheme for needing front and back end to research and develop together, and use ElasticSearch cooperates label layered model configurationization ground to generate label, and creating new label only needs configuration SQL, is not necessarily to It develops and disposes and is online;
(3) combination tag of intersecting and merging, difference set is supported using the BoolSearch of ElasticSearch, and traditional scheme makes Intersection is only supported with hive or sql;
(4) function of search for utilizing ElasticSearch, increases label availability monitoring capability.
